Mneme (moon): Overview, Related Topics & Entities

Mneme /ˈniːmiː/, also known as Jupiter XL, is a retrograde irregular satellite of Jupiter. It was discovered by teams of astronomers led by Brett J. Gladman and Scott S. Sheppard in 2003, and was provisionally designated S/2003 J 21. Mneme has a 15 year observation arc and has not been observed since 2017.
